نحن نبحث عن مطور ماهر لديه خبرة في Next.js وآليات المصادقة لإنشاء مزود مخصص لـ Next-Auth v5 للتكامل مع Salla. الهدف هو تمكين المستخدمين في تطبيقنا Next.js من المصادقة بسلاسة عبر منصة Salla. يتضمن هذا المشروع فهم إطار عمل Next-Auth وواجهة برمجة التطبيقات الخاصة بالمصادقة في Salla لضمان تدفق مصادقة آمن وفعال.
أمثلة على المزودين المتوفرين حالياً:
المسؤوليات:
- تطوير مزود مخصص لـ Next-Auth لـ Salla، مع ضمان التوافق مع Next-Auth v5.
- تنفيذ تدفقات المصادقة بما في ذلك تسجيل الدخول، تسجيل الخروج، وإدارة الجلسات بما يتوافق مع أفضل ممارسات Next-Auth.
- التعامل مع بيانات المستخدم ورموز المصادقة بأمان لضمان خصوصية البيانات والأمان.
- اختبار التكامل بدقة لضمان الاعتمادية والأداء.
- توثيق عملية التطوير، الإعداد، وتعليمات الاستخدام بوضوح للصيانة والتحديثات المستقبلية.
المتطلبات:
- خبرة بـ Next.js وNext-Auth.
- معرفة بواجهة برمجة التطبيقات API الخاصة بـ Salla وبروتوكول OAuth 2.0.
- إتقان لغة JavaScript/TypeScript.
- معرفة بممارسات المصادقة الآمنة وإدارة الرموز.
- القدرة على كتابة كود نظيف وقابل للصيانة وموثق جيدًا.
- مهارات ممتازة في حل المشكلات والاهتمام بالتفاصيل.
المخرجات:
- مزود Next-Auth مخصص وكامل الوظائف لـ Salla.
- توثيق شامل لعملية التكامل، بما في ذلك تعليمات الإعداد والأمثلة.
- مجموعة من الاختبارات للتحقق من تدفق المصادقة ومعالجة الأخطاء.
هذا المشروع يتطلب مطورًا يمكنه التنقل في تعقيدات بروتوكولات المصادقة ولديه نظرة ثاقبة للأمان والأداء. إذا كان لديك سجل بذلك وأنت مطلع على منصة Salla، ندعوك للتقديم لهذه الفرصة المثيرة.
Typescript, Javascript
السلام عليكم أستاذ أحمد قرأت طلبك بخصوص عمل Provider لسلة لمكتبة Auth JS (او Next Auth). بفضل الله لدس خبرة كبيرة في Nextjs واستخدم NextAuth بشكل اساسي في مشاري...
مرحبا بك أخي اطلعت على مشروعك بتمعن ولكن لي لم أتعامل مع Salla ولكن أؤكد لك أنني تعاملت مع API interfaces بما يكفي لأفهم ال API الخاصة ب Salla وبسرعة وفي غضون ي...